The following quotes are taken from:- "Cyndi Lauper says that despite
what you might have heard, her career is not dead" By Jane Wollman Rusoff.
Quote1
She sometimes tosses and turns, especially when she's away from David.
("Then I usually fall asleep watching an old movie. I've been watching
them since I was eight, a lot of Bette Davis. I just loved the women in
those really funny clothes. I think I was born out of an old movie.")
Quote2
She blames an acting job--in the unreleased film Off and Running--for
her worst haircut. ("They told me I was gonna look like Louise Brooks
or Sophia Loren. I looked like Marco Polo.")
Quote3
She lives in Connecticut and Manhattan with a dog, three cats, and her
husband of three years, actor David Thornton. ("He tells me I'm a tough
guy, like Karl Malden in On the Waterfront.")
